And so it begins

Although this blog started out as a journal of my experience with fashion, that theme died off rather quickly. Then, inspired by my cousin, I decided to make it a travel blog. That was two months ago, back in November. Well, it's about time I start writing about my travel adventures, or more specifically, my adventure with Swap. In a nutshell, Swap is a program that helps Canadians get a visa that will allow them to work abroad, giving them help and tips before and after they arrive in the country of their choice. My pick: Ireland. The green fields, the friendly people, to old towns, the castles... Even the constant rain is not enough to discourage me from going. My (estimated) departure date: May 15th of this year. Which, as everyone keeps reminding me, is arriving quickly. But seeing as I began my research back in November, I'm not too worried.

After choosing my destination, the next step would be to apply for Swap. I was ready to do this about now, only I received a very exciting email from Swap letting me know that the Irish visa, instead of lasting one year, was now going to last TWO years. Which means I have to wait until February before I can apply, as they are still setting up the details. Needless to say, I'm feeling rather unproductive at the moment. All my next steps require me to have applied for Swap before I do them, so there's not much for me to do now but wait. Well, that's not entirely true. I do keep an eye on the price of plane tickets, which allowed me to discover that I could very well afford a first class ticket to Dublin. As my dad said, the looks I will get from the businessmen sitting in the same section as me is well worth the price difference. Oh, that and the leg room. And did I mention the seats are bigger? Bliss.

(Approximate) Number of days to go: 113
